Series Overview
Love Through a Prism is a visually striking historical drama anime that transports viewers to the bustling art scene of early 1900s London. Released in 2023, this Japanese-language series, available to watch online on Netflix, weaves a tender narrative around a young Japanese woman who travels abroad to enroll in a prestigious art school. The story focuses on her journey as she navigates cultural displacement and academic rigor, only to find her world turned upside down when a competitive rivalry with a talented young aristocrat evolves into a deep and unexpected romance.
The series features voice performances by Leader Loo, Christopher Bonwell, and Rebecca Hanssen, who bring emotional depth to the characters navigating this cross-cultural love story.
